What?! I lived in Helsinki for a year and just discovered this now! Well I knew there was a bunker system that can fit the entire population fo Helsinki but never knew this road network amd that it was just open like that. So anybody can drive down there and get out on another end if he wants to, for example, bypass traffic? Why is it even open? To divert heavy trucks from the streets above? Except for the parking lots inside, I get that.
@tissot233
@tissot233 2 жыл бұрын
It is a bit hidden and most people would not be able to navigate it like this. Technically anybody can drive there, but they are not really for the purpose to bypass traffic. They are interlinked service tunnels and tunnels between underground parking facilities. Whole Helsinki is carved like this as much of the main data, electricity, water and heating pipes are in open tunnels. Though, those being critical infra those service tunnels are blocked from general public. You can see some of those entrances in the tunnels in this video.
